The Science of Isometric Strength
At its core, the wall sit is an isometric exercise. Unlike dynamic movements like squats or lunges, which involve moving through a range of motion, an isometric hold forces the muscle fibers to maintain tension at a fixed length. This creates a specific kind of physiological demand.
When you slide down the wall and settle into a supported squat, your quadriceps are forced to fire continuously to stabilize your knee joints. Simultaneously, your glutes engage to maintain hip alignment, and your core muscles contract to keep your spine pressed flush against the wall. This combination of "static" effort is highly effective for building muscular endurance—the ability of a muscle to exert force repeatedly or sustain a contraction over an extended period.
For individuals over 60, muscular endurance is often more critical than raw explosive power. Daily life is rarely about lifting a one-time heavy object; it is about the sustained effort of standing, walking, and navigating terrain. By training the legs to maintain a stable, controlled posture under the stress of gravity, you are directly improving your capacity to manage the physical demands of independent living.

Chronology of the Assessment: How to Perform a Proper Hold
The accuracy of your wall sit assessment depends entirely on the "movement standard." To gain an honest reading of your strength, the form must be consistent. A shaky, poorly executed 60-second hold is less valuable than a rock-solid 30-second hold.
The Setup
- Positioning: Stand with your back flat against a sturdy wall. Place your feet shoulder-width apart and roughly two feet away from the wall.
- The Descent: Slowly slide your back down the wall until your thighs are as close to parallel with the floor as comfort and mobility allow.
- The Anchor: Ensure your feet are flat on the ground. Your knees should be positioned directly over your ankles, not pushing forward past your toes.
- The Engagement: Keep your back, shoulders, and head in contact with the wall. Place your hands on your thighs or let them hang at your sides—do not use them to push off your knees.
The Standard
Your test only "counts" if you maintain this position without shifting or "cheating." If you find yourself sliding down further or arching your back to relieve the pressure, your form has broken. Stop the timer at the moment your posture fails. This provides you with an honest baseline from which you can measure future progress.
Supporting Data: Understanding Your Hold Time
What do the numbers actually mean? While individual fitness levels vary, the following ranges offer a general guide for interpreting your leg strength and endurance after age 60.
0–30 Seconds: The Foundation Phase
If you fall into this range, don’t be discouraged. This is a common starting point for those returning to fitness or those who have had periods of inactivity. At this level, the goal is not to "push through" to longer times, but to build consistency. By performing multiple, shorter sets (e.g., three sets of 15 seconds), you can rapidly increase your base strength without overtaxing your joints.
31–60 Seconds: The Functional Range
Holding for this duration suggests that your legs possess solid, reliable endurance. Your quads and glutes are capable of sustaining tension, which correlates strongly with an easier experience navigating stairs and longer periods of standing. This is a highly functional level of fitness that supports most daily activities.

61–75 Seconds: The Advanced Endurance Range
Passing the one-minute mark indicates that your lower body has excellent stamina. You have developed the ability to maintain composure even as the "burn" of lactic acid sets in. This level of endurance provides a "safety buffer" for physical activities, ensuring you don’t feel fatigued during travel days or extended errands.
75+ Seconds: The Elite Category
Holding a clean, perfect-form wall sit for over 75 seconds is a marker of exceptional muscular health for someone over 60. It indicates that your neuromuscular system is well-adapted to sustained effort and that your supporting structures—hips, knees, and ankles—are working in optimal synchronization.
Official Perspectives: The Importance of Joint-Friendly Loading
Geriatric health experts and physical therapists frequently champion the wall sit because of its "joint-friendly" nature. Unlike high-impact exercises that can place shearing force on the knees, the wall sit allows for strengthening without the added stress of movement.
"The wall provides a feedback mechanism," says clinical physical therapy research. "Because the torso is supported, the user can focus entirely on the activation of the lower chain. This reduces the risk of injury while maximizing the muscle-recruitment patterns necessary for walking and balance."
Moreover, the isometric nature of the exercise promotes stability. As we age, the risk of falls becomes a primary health concern. Falls are often caused not just by a lack of strength, but by a lack of control when the muscles are fatigued. By training with the wall sit, you are effectively teaching your body how to maintain structural integrity even when your muscles are tired, which is a vital skill for fall prevention.

3. Progressive Improvement
The beauty of this assessment is its scalability. Once you master the standard wall sit, you can progress to:
- High Wall Sits: Starting at a higher angle to ease into the depth.
- Weighted Wall Sits: Holding a small weight against your chest to increase the resistance.
- Single-Leg Wall Sits: A challenging progression that tests balance and unilateral strength.
